What we imply when we say fluid diamonds

There are 3 key courses to the look and each includes its own physics, chances, and headaches. In conversation, people collapse them right into one phrase. In a workshop, you have to be explicit regarding which approach you suggest because it determines pattern cutting, price, and care.

The first path is high-index layers. Consider a slim, versatile film applied to fabric with vapor deposition or a damp procedure that remedies at reduced temperatures. Business operating in optics have fine-tuned layers with indices approaching ruby degrees on stiff substratums like glass. On textiles, the game is to approximate that impact on a relocating, permeable surface. You end up with a split pile gauged in nanometers, each layer tuned to flex light at particular wavelengths. Done right, these heaps produce that damp, diamond-like pop without adding much weight.

The 2nd course is micro-prismatic compounds. These are polymer movies loaded with particles formed to redirect light, not just reflect it. It coincides principle at the workplace in retroreflective tape on roadway signs, pressed right into a more elegant direction. Designers embed these films right into panels or bond them throughout whole garments, typically with heat and stress. The composite sunset becomes a flexible mirror with numerous tiny aspects, smoother than bangles and far less breakable than glass beading.

The 3rd path is fluid optics. Here, the product literally moves. Transparent microchannels sit within a sealed laminate, and a clear or colored liquid circulates through them. Under motion, the fluid shifts, and the optical properties alter in genuine time. Think about oil on water, yet engineered for predictability. When light hits, you obtain a liquid glimmer that equals gemstone fire, with included dynamism. This is the hardest to maintain and one of the most hypnotic on a runway. It is also the one that makes specialists worried, for obvious reasons.

In laboratories and pilot runs, I have seen hybrid methods that layer a high-index topcoat over a micro-prismatic base to boost scrape resistance and deepness. Those combinations come closest to the phrase fluid diamonds as an experience. They additionally cost the most and chew out lead time.

The craft behind a clean edge

From the outdoors, fluid diamonds appears futuristic. On the inside, it calls for old-school self-control. The ending up tolerances are tighter than a lot of garment factories are made use of to. Adhesive movies bond at certain temperature levels and stress. If your iron varies by 10 levels across its plate, you will certainly see it. If your press dwell is inconsistent by a second, joints lift. Water material in the air modifications just how some coatings heal. I have seen a batch behave flawlessly in Milan, after that stop working in Bangkok since the humidity shifted the polymerization window.

Stitching through coated fabric needs needle option and persistence. A global 80/12 will certainly leave visible pierce marks and micro-cracks along the thread course. Switching to a microtex 70/10 and reducing off the top string stress can fix a lot of it. For hems, fusing tapes that tolerate high-index surface areas without clouding are rare and costly. You test them on scraps and wait a week to see if sides telegraph.

Pattern making demands to respect the grain. Layered fabrics shed a few of their provide, specifically throughout the prejudice. I have seen developers re-draft bodices with larger simplicity allowances or introduce tiny dartlets that do not show yet protect fit. Heat-sensitive finishes limit typical pressing. Rather, you shape with chilly blocks and perseverance. The result feels like couture, also when you are working in a production environment.

Care, maintenance, and the expense of a mistake

I have actually counseled stylists that deal with fluid diamond garments like any kind of various other formalwear, after that panic when a steamer fogs a panel or a custom-made hem sores. These fabrics need clear care procedures. Test spots issue. Constantly check an inside joint with a quick heavy steam touch prior to you go near the face. Short bursts, not a continual blast. If the surface clouds, quit. Some clouding can be reversed with an amazing press through silicone paper. Some cannot.

Storage has to do with pressure and light. Tough folds can bleach a high-index layer, especially along folds up under weight. Hang with assistance, pad with tissue, and avoid compression. Direct sunshine can yellow specific polymers over months. In workshops, we store these items in dark garment bags and log wear cycles, the means a watchmaker tracks servicing.

Repairs are feasible however specific. Small scrapes often rub out with polishing substances made for plastics, applied with a soft fabric, then re-sealed. Bigger damages need panel substitute. That requires the original yardage and the exact same lot of coating, due to the fact that shade drift under show lights is unforgiving. Customers ought to understand this going in. The price of upkeep becomes part of the conversation.
